Person-focused leaders, are, precisely, people-oriented. They care more about the well-being of their employees than about specific outcomes. It's not like they do not care about results, it's that they believe that the well-being of employees is fundamental the success of the firm.

Task-oriented leaders, as the name implies, are more worried about tasks, and results, and they believe that employees should adapt themselves to what the tasks demand, instead of the other way round. They are not so worried about catering to each employee specific abilities, they need their employees to use their abilities in a way that is consistent with the strategy that has been laid out to achieve the disired result.

In terms of political power, African Americans in the south during reconstruction
nikklg [1K]
<span>Even though African Americans were now free after the Civil War, they faced more obstacles. Though they were given the right to vote and some were even elected into government positions in the South, a violent backlash by whites reversed the reforms that were made and this resulted in the restoration of white supremacy in the South.  Harassment from groups such as the Klu Klux Klan kept African Americans from exercising their rights and  they were looked upon as inferior by whites. It would take another 100 years before African Americans could attain equality.</span>
